Output d0a81e54f01b655c2936ac88af70e06d1218618ebef847d2ebf6a2f3777be915:3

value
4077356
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d84ab39f9c65b9c452fe74137b5dbb613a74b4c OP_EQUAL
address
3MtJBvzsR2GS8TXnPLAQFyBBnJPQZhTpdB
transaction
d0a81e54f01b655c2936ac88af70e06d1218618ebef847d2ebf6a2f3777be915
spent
true